Homecare Consolidated Systems Market Assessment
Homecare Back End, Front End, Integration And Medical Consolidated Information Systems Market Strategies And Forecasts 2002-2010 Homecare consolidated front end, back end, integration, and medical information system software is targeted to non-acute health care distributors. This market has been highly fragmented. Consolidation in the market is causing significant change in the industry. Products are differentiated in the market based upon the granularity of the offerings and the ability to meet the specific needs of the homecare providers.The homecare market is changing. New services needed in the home include intravenous (IV) therapy, pain control, and basic needs services delivery. Delivery of new services depends on systems integration.
Delivery of these services depends as well on automation of the reimbursement process. The ability of the existing homecare dealer network to deliver advanced services in the home is limited in part by an inability to bill for those services. New systems fulfill that need.
U.S. homecare information systems and integration markets at $1.2 billion in 2001 are expected to reach $2.6 billion by 2010. U.S. homecare information systems markets are expected to grow at 17% per year in 2003, with the growth rate accelerating to 25% per year on average through 2010. Market forces for growth relate to the efficiency and efficacy of homecare services delivery.
